2010 LYB Major Angels Game #11

I had this date circled on the calendar for the last six weeks. The Angels played their eleventh game of the 2010 Laguna Youth Baseball Major season. They played the Blue Jays. The Blue Jays are coached by the three coaches (Scott, Rod and Alan) from the Outlaws tournament baseball team that Jack plays on. The Jays have four players from the Outlaws: Josh, Cooper, Jeremy and Jordan. The Angels also have four players that have played with the Outlaws: Jack, Niko, Breyton and Greysen. Tim Sanborn plays on the Blue Jays. Coming into this game, the Angels had 9 wins and 1 loss, while the Blue Jays had 6 wins and 2 losses.

At the plate, Jack was 2 for 2 with one walk and three runs scored. In his first at-bat against Cooper, with Greysen breaking for second, Jack drove the first pitch through the left side for a single. He eventually came around to score on Dominic's double. Against Jeremy, Jack walked on seven pitches in his second plate appearance. He scored on Ben's single. In his third at-bat with Jordan pitching, Jack drove a 1 and 0 pitch into right center for a single. He scored on Dominic's single.

In the field, Jack played sixth innings at third base. In the second inning, Jack handled a routine grounder and made the throw to Breyton at first for the out. In the fifth inning, Josh walked and stole second. The throw from the catcher trying to throw Josh out went into centerfield. Breyton was backing up the play in the centerfield. With Josh trying to advance to third, Breyton threw a strike to Jack at third base and Josh was out by at least ten feet. In the sixth inning, a ball was thrown back into the infield after a single. The ball sailed over the pitcher. The runner at second broke for third on the overthrow. Niko tracked the ball down and threw it to Jack at third to get the runner.

The Angels scored 3 runs in the top of the first and never looked back. They won by the score of 9 to 2. The box score is here and the game log is here. The Angels now have 10 wins and 1 loss for the season.
